Endur Business Consultants & Endur Technical Consultants – World Leading Endur Consultancy - £100-160k Basic
About the Consultancy
Global leading consultancy specialized in Endur functional and technical Greenfield and Upgrade Implementations seeks several Business Analysts/Consultants and Technical Consultants to join their London consulting business, working on-site at London Endur clients.
Role Description
You will join a consultancy with a fantastic relationship with the vendor and who works very closely with them on UK/European and global Endur implementations. As such, they work with all the UK/European and global commodity trading houses implementing and upgrading Endur, with Consultants through to Architects leading the regional and global v.25 and v.26 Endur projects.
Key Requirements
- Heavy preference to hire Business Analysts/Consultants or Technical Consultants with previous (ideally very in-depth) Endur experience (particularly from v.17 upwards).
- Also hiring E/CTRM professionals with strong energy / commodity trading functional and/or technical skills who are keen to cross-train into Endur.
- Dedicated Endur training program that lasts from 3-5 months depending on your base knowledge coming in and how quickly you learn.

Opportunities
- Surrounded in training and in the future projects on client-site by the best Endur functional and technical experts.
- Fantastic opportunity for very strong ETRM professionals looking to break into and develop a career in Endur.
Visa Sponsorship
- They will sponsor UK work visas for outstanding candidates with strong Endur experience (3 years+).
- Otherwise, you’d need a British or Irish passport,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R), EU Settled Status, UK Spousal Dependent Visa or another UK Visa allowing you to live and work in the UK without sponsorship needed.

Work Details
- Join their European Consulting business working almost exclusively with London based Endur clients.
- Working up to 3 days per week on client site, with 2 days flexi-working (working from home).
- Opportunities to help with further Endur implementations and upgrades in other parts of Europe, Singapore or possibly the US.
Global Opportunities
- Consulting businesses in the US and Singapore as well, so there are similar opportunities for outstanding Endur professionals in these geographies also, as well as relocations.
- Endur experience is 100% essential for Singapore and US roles.
